Wit & Wisdom
from Clint Eastwood, Albert Einstein, E.B. White, Will Rogers, Sir Edmund Hillary, Ricky Gervais, Sen. Dianne Feinstein
“If you want a guarantee, buy a toaster.”
Clint Eastwood, quoted in The Denver Post
“I prefer silent vice to ostentatious virtue.”
Albert Einstein, quoted in The Book Reporter
“I have never seen a piece of writing, political or non-political, that does not have a slant. It slants the way a writer leans, and no man is born perpendicular.”
E.B. White, quoted in The Wall Street Journal
“The worst thing that can happen to you can be the best thing for you, if you don’t let it get the best of you.”
Will Rogers, quoted in the London Independent
“It is not the mountain we conquer but ourselves.”
Sir Edmund Hillary, quoted in the Contra Costa, Calif., Times
“If at first you don’t succeed, remove all evidence you have ever tried.”
Ricky Gervais, quoted in the London Times
“Winning may not be everything, but losing has little to recommend it.”
Sen. Dianne Feinstein, quoted in the Lowell, Mass., Sun
